Statements from the Cross

Prior to Being hung on the Cross, Christ had little to say:

Isaiah 53:7 He was oppressed, and he was afflicted, yet he opened not his mouth: he is brought as a lamb to the slaughter, and as a sheep before her shearers is dumb, so he openeth not his mouth.
Matthew 26:63 But Jesus held his peace, And the high priest answered and said unto him, I adjure thee by the living God, that thou tell us whether thou be the Christ, the Son of God.
Acts 8:32 The place of the scripture which he read was this, He was led as a sheep to the slaughter; and like a lamb dumb before his shearer, so opened he not his mouth:

And as He hung on the cross He only spoke seven statements (mostly quoting or fulfilling scripture) before he gave up the ghost.
  1. Luke 23:34 Then said Jesus, Father, forgive them; for they know not what they do. And they parted his raiment and cast lots.
    Psalm 22:18 They part my garments among them and cast lots upon my vesture.
  2. Luke 23:43 And Jesus said unto him, Verily I say unto thee, Today shalt thou be with me in paradise. (see Luke 16:19-31)
  3. John 19:26-27 When Jesus therefore saw his mother, and the disciple standing by, whom he loved, he saith unto his mother, Woman, behold thy son! Then saith he to the disciple, Behold thy mother! And from that hour that disciple took her unto his own home.
  4. Matthew 27:46 (Mark 15:34) And about the ninth hour Jesus cried with a loud voice, saying, Eli, Eli, lama sabachthani? that is to say, My God, my God, why hast thou forsaken me?
    Psalm 22:1 My God, my God, why hast thou forsaken me? why art thou so far from helping me, and from the words of my roaring?
  5. John 19:28 After this, Jesus knowing that all things were now accomplished, that the scripture might be fulfilled, saith, I thirst.
    Psalm 22:15 My strength is dried up like a potsherd; and my tongue cleaveth to my jaws; and thou hast brought me into the dust of death.
  6. John 19:30 When Jesus therefore had received the vinegar, he said, It is finished: and he bowed his head, and gave up the ghost.
    John 17:4 I have glorified thee on the earth: I have finished the work which thou gavest me to do.
  7. Luke 23:46 And when Jesus had cried with a loud voice, he said, Father, into thy hands I commend my spirit: and having said thus, he gave up the ghost.
    Psalm 31:5 Into thine hand I commit my spirit: thou hast redeemed me, O LORD God of truth.

Bride of Christ

Many a sermon has been preached on this subject. Always pointing out that the Bride is the Church (Believers) and the Bridegroom is Christ. Now it is interesting that the term “Bride of Christ” is never used in the scripture. The word “BRIDE” is found in 5 verses in the New Testament, so let’s look at these:

Image result for bride of christ

John 3:29 He that hath the bride is the bridegroom: but the friend of the bridegroom, which standeth and heareth him, rejoiceth greatly because of the bridegroom’s voice: this my joy therefore is fulfilled.
If you put this verse back into context, it is John the Baptist answer to the Jews asking him if he were the Christ. It would appear that the Bridegroom he speaks of is Christ (Jesus whom he had baptized). But who is the Bride? So let’s look elsewhere the Bride and Bridegroom are mentioned. They are all in the Book of Revelation written by the Apostle John.
Revelation 18:23 And the light of a candle shall shine no more at all in thee; and the voice of the bridegroom and of the brideshall be heard no more at all in thee: for thy merchants were the great men of the earth; for by thy sorceries were all nations deceived.
The text (Chapter 18) appears to be speaking about events near or at the end of the seven years of Tribulation. The Bridegroom, Christ (established in John 3:29) is done speaking, and so is the Bride. But who or what is the Bride?  Revelation 21:2 And I John saw the holy city, new Jerusalem, coming down from God out of heaven, prepared as a brideadorned for her husband.
The text (Chapter 21) is at the end of the seven year Tribulation and the start of
Eternity. Of course the Husband is the Bridegroom: Christ. And the Bride, could it be the holy city, new Jerusalem?

Revelation 21:9 And there came unto me one of the seven angels which had the seven vials full of the seven last plagues, and talked with me, saying, Come hither, I will shew thee the bride, the Lamb’s wife.
In the same text we find a further description of the Bride, she’s the Lamb’s wife. We find the answer to that in the following Text:
John 1:29 The next day John seeth Jesus coming unto him, and saith, Behold the Lamb of God, which taketh away the sin of the world.
John 1:36 And looking upon Jesus as he walked, he saith, Behold the Lamb of God! In the last text where the Bride is mentioned in in Revelation 22:17.
Revelation 22:17 And the Spirit and the bride say, Come. And let him that heareth say, Come. And let him that is athirst come. And whosoever will, let him take the water of life freely.
The Spirit mentioned is the Holy Spirit. 
See Luke 11:13, Ephesians 1:13, 4:30, and 1 Thessalonians 4:8. The Holy Spirit is mentioned many or times in scripture, usually by Spirit.
Part of the Godhead; God, Son and Spirit.

In conclusion it would appear that the Bridegroom is Christ
and the Bride is the new Jerusalem, a city for the Jews which Christ will rule
from (a continuance of David’s throne). A fulfillment of God’s Covenant with
Abraham and all Jews.
